What is Agent Chat?
Agent Chat is ADE’s conversational interface for working with AI agents in the context of your actual project. Unlike a generic AI chat, Agent Chat is wired directly into your development environment: the agent can read and write real files, run terminal commands, create branches and PRs, query your project’s context pack, and spawn a Mission when the task grows beyond what a single conversation can handle. Every chat session is recorded with a full transcript, tool call log, and timing data. Sessions are resumable and their artifacts can be promoted into the lane’s persistent context.What Chat is for
Exploratory work, targeted edits, quick Q&A about your codebase, PR creation, test runs, and anything that resolves in a single focused session.
When to escalate to a Mission
Tasks spanning multiple files or agents, work requiring a formal audit trail, or anything you expect to run for more than 15–20 minutes.
Chat Scoping
Chat in ADE is always scoped — it operates within a defined context boundary that determines what the agent can access and what its tool calls affect.- Lane Chat
- CTO Chat
- Mission Chat
Lane chat is the most common mode. It is opened from within a specific Lane view and anchors the agent to that lane’s context:
- File reads and writes are scoped to the lane’s git worktree
- Terminal commands run in the lane’s terminal session
- Git operations affect the lane’s branch
- Context is seeded from the lane’s pack (recent activity, file map, open PRs)
Starting a Chat
Open the Chat pane
Click the Chat button in the lane toolbar, or press
Cmd+K. A new chat session opens with automatic context injection from the lane’s pack.Choose a model (optional)
The model selector in the chat header defaults to your configured preferred model. Click it to switch models for this session. ADE remembers your last-used model per lane.
Set execution mode (optional)
For CLI-wrapped models (Claude, Codex), an execution mode selector appears in the header:
- Focused — single-threaded; the agent works through the task in one thread
- Parallel — the agent can spawn parallel sub-agents for independent parts of the task
Type your first message
The agent receives your message along with the injected context. Tool calls begin immediately if the task requires them.You can also attach images (JPEG, PNG, GIF, or WebP) to your message using the attachment button in the composer. Images are sent inline as base64 content blocks, so the agent sees them natively — no file-read workaround required.
Computer Use Policy

CU Off — computer use disabled

The agent cannot invoke any computer-use tools. Use this for sessions focused purely on code changes where you do not want any visual verification steps.
CU Auto — ADE decides

ADE enables computer use when the agent’s task naturally calls for it — e.g., verifying a UI change, testing a web flow, or checking a rendered output. The agent will not use computer use for tasks that can be completed via file and terminal tools alone.
CU On — always available

Computer use tools are always in the agent’s tool palette. The agent may invoke them freely. Use this when you are explicitly working on UI-heavy tasks.
Fallback — try without, then use if needed

The agent first attempts to complete the task without computer use. If it cannot (e.g., a required verification only works via a browser), it falls back to computer use automatically.
Proof — require proof artifacts

Computer use is available, but every action must produce a proof artifact (a screenshot or browser trace). All proof artifacts are collected and can be attached to a PR or Linear issue. Recommended when the session will feed into a code review.
